Here’s another idea for finding solutions - Wet wood can be slippery, so you could do the ‘one boot test’ to check if climbing on wooden things is too dangerous for the day.
Teach the children the ‘one boot test’. This involves sliding the side of your boot/shoe across wet wood and if is slides easily then the wood is too dangerous to climb on. Three year...

@kimlawlerThe DfE will publish in April 2022 its strategy for climate and sustainability in schools and children's services. So there are plans, but they wont be statutory.
-
@kimlawlerYou are welcome
-
@kimlawlerLord Knight of Weymouth is trying to add sustainability to the NC as part of citizenship. I suspect it will get through the House of Lords, we will have to see re the House of Commons. But policy makers are starting to understand about the impact of outdoors.
